Right to Work Laws
Laws that prohibit union security agreements between companies and workers' unions, preventing mandatory union membership for employment.
Labor Union Members
Individuals who belong to an organization that represents workers' interests, including wages, working conditions, and hours.
Industrial Union
A labor union where members are organized across an entire industry, rather than by trade or profession.
Closed Shop
A form of union security agreement where an employer agrees to hire union members only, and employees must remain members of the union at all times.
